Ireland’s regulatory framework for online gambling is a critical factor influencing market dynamics. The current legislation, while evolving, is designed to balance consumer protection with the economic benefits of a thriving industry. The Gambling Regulation Bill, currently making its way through the Oireachtas, is poised to bring significant changes. This bill aims to establish a robust regulatory body, the Gambling Regulatory Authority of Ireland, with broad powers to license operators, enforce regulations, and address issues such as problem gambling and advertising standards. Understanding the specifics of this bill is paramount. Pay close attention to the proposed licensing fees, the restrictions on advertising and promotions, and the measures aimed at preventing money laundering. These factors will directly impact the profitability and operational strategies of online casino operators. Furthermore, the bill’s provisions on responsible gambling, including age verification, deposit limits, and self-exclusion schemes, will influence consumer behaviour and the overall sustainability of the industry.
The Irish online casino market is characterized by several key trends. Mobile gaming is dominant, with a significant majority of players accessing casino games via smartphones and tablets. This trend necessitates a focus on mobile-first design, optimized user experiences, and seamless integration across various devices. The popularity of live dealer games is also on the rise, offering players a more immersive and interactive experience. These games, streamed in real-time with professional dealers, are particularly appealing to players seeking a social element and a sense of authenticity. Furthermore, the increasing availability of diverse game offerings, including slots, table games, and specialty games, caters to a wide range of player preferences. Understanding these trends is crucial for forecasting market growth and identifying opportunities for innovation.
Technological advancements are reshaping the online casino landscape. The integration of art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ning (ML) is enabling personalized gaming experiences, enhanced fraud detection, and more effective responsible gambling tools. Blockchain technology is also gaining traction, offering increased transparency, security, and fairness through provably fair games. Furthermore, the rise of virtual reality (VR) and augmented reality (AR) presents exciting opportunities for immersive gaming experiences. These technologies have the potential to attract new players and enhance the overall appeal of online casinos. Staying abreast of these technological developments is essential for anticipating future trends and identifying investment opportunities.
The Irish online casino market faces several challenges and risks. The potential for increased regulatory scrutiny and stricter enforcement poses a significant threat to operators. The rise of problem gambling is a growing concern, requiring operators to implement robust responsible gambling measures. Competition is intense, with numerous operators vying for market share. The risk of cyberattacks and data breaches is ever-present, requiring operators to invest in robust security measures. Furthermore, economic downturns and changes in consumer spending habits can impact revenue generation. A thorough understanding of these challenges is crucial for developing effective risk management strategies.
